Sapphire Protective Lens is an optical lens, typically made from single crystal sapphire and features extremely high surface hardness, high thermal conductivity, high dielectric constant, and resistance to common chemical acids and bases, designed to protect other optical components and systems from damage, especially during laser applications like cutting, welding, and engraving. It acts as a barrier against debris, splatter, and the direct impact of the laser beam, preventing damage to more sensitive elements within the optical path.
Mohs hardness 9, resistant to scratches and abrasion from most sharp and hard objects; no surface damage after long-term use, avoiding frequent replacement of optical components.

Wide working temperature range: -200℃ ~ 1900℃, no deformation, no cracking and no performance attenuation in high-temperature laser processing, high-temperature smelting and other extreme environments.

CNC precision grinding and polishing, strict dimensional tolerance control, excellent surface flatness; seamless fit with equipment, no light refraction distortion, ensuring the stability of optical path.
